Baramohanpur

Baramohanpur is a village located in Sona Rai Tharhi subdivision of Deoghar district in Jharkhand, India. It is situated 2km away from sub-district headquarter Sona Rai Tharhi (tehsildar office) and 34km away from district headquarter Deoghar. As per 2009 stats, Magdiha is the gram panchayat of Baramohanpur village.

About Baramohanpur

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Baramohanpur is 354033. The village spans a total geographical area of 19 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 814150. Deoghar is nearest town to Baramohanpur village for all major economic activities.

Population of Baramohanpur

According to the 2011 Census, Baramohanpur has a total population of about 111, with approximately 60 males and 51 females. The sex ratio is around 850 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 25 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. Details about the Scheduled Castes (SC) community are not available.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 54.95%, with male literacy at about 61.67% and female literacy near 47.06%.
